The purpose of this study was to compare the success rates of Class II subdivision malocclusion patients treated with either symmetric or asymmetric extractions. The sample consisted of 51 patients with Class II subdivision malocclusion. The patients were divided into 2 groups. Group 1 included 28 patients who were treated with 4 premolar extractions. Missing of mandibular second premolar is one of the most common types of tooth agenesis. In such cases, maintenance of the primary second molar, if possible at all, can prevent many treatment procedures in future. The aim of the present study was to examine the morphology of root canals in premolar teeth with completely formed root apices. The material consisted of 139 extracted premolar teeth, including 83 first premolars (59.7%) and 56 second premolars (40.3%). Maxillary teeth made up 64% of the material and mandibular teeth 36%.
